Ingredients

Main Ingredients:

  • 2 cans (15 oz each) whole kernel corn, drained
  • 1 can (14.75 oz) creamed corn
  • 1 box (8.5 oz) corn muffin mix

Additional Ingredients:

  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 1/2 cup butter, melted
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ven: Preheat the oven to 350°F.
  2. Grease baking dish: Thoroughly grease a 9×13-inch baking dish with butter.
  3. Combine corn: In a large mixing bowl, combine the whole kernel corn and creamed corn.
  4. Add corn muffin mix: Mix in the corn muffin mix with the corn mixture.
  5. Beat eggs: In a separate bowl, beat the eggs until fluffy.
  6. Mix sour cream and butter: Combine sour cream with melted butter until smooth.
  7. Add sugar and salt: Mix in the sugar and salt.
  8. Combine all ingredients: Gently fold all the ingredients together until just mixed.
  9. Pour batter: Pour the batter into the prepared baking dish, spreading it evenly.
  10. Bake: Bake for 45-50 minutes or until the top is golden brown.
  11. Check doneness: Test the doneness by inserting a toothpick in the center; it should come out clean.
  12. Cool: Allow the pudding to cool for 10 minutes before serving warm.
